31 Bible Verses about Man's Relation To God

Most Relevant Verses

Deuteronomy 4:32

"Indeed, ask from one end of the heavens to the other about days of old, before your time, when God created mankind on the earth. Did we ever have anything as great as this, or ever hear of anything like it?

Genesis 5:1-2

This is the historical record of Adam's generations. When God created mankind, he made them in his own likeness. Creating them male and female, he blessed them and called them humans when he created them.

Psalm 8:5

You made him a little less than divine, but you crowned him with glory and honor.

Proverbs 8:31

rejoicing in his inhabitable world and taking delight in mankind."

Isaiah 55:8-9

For my thoughts are not your thoughts, nor are your ways my ways," declares the LORD. "For just as the heavens are higher than the earth, so are my ways higher than your ways, and my thoughts than your thoughts.

Hosea 11:9

I will not act in my anger; I will not return to destroy Ephraim, For I am God, and not a human the Holy One among you so I will not enter the city in anger.

Job 33:12

"You aren't right about this; My response is that God is greater than human beings.

Daniel 8:25

Through his skill he'll cause deceit to prosper under his leadership. He'll promote himself and will destroy many while they are secure. He'll take a stand against the Prince of Princes, yet he'll be crushed without human help.

Job 9:32

He's not a man like me, so that I can answer him, or that we can enter into litigation with one another.

Job 4:17

"Can a mortal person be more righteous than God? Or can the purity of the valiant exceed that of his maker?'

1 Samuel 15:29

Moreover, the Glory of Israel does not lie or change his mind, for he's not a man that he should change his mind."

Romans 3:4

Of course not! God is true, even if everyone else is a liar. As it is written, "You are right when you speak, and win your case when you go into court."

Job 13:9

Will things go well for you under his cross-examination? Can you lie to him, as you would to a human being?

2 Kings 5:7

When the king of Israel read the letter, he ripped his clothes and cried out, "Am I God? Can I kill and give life? Is this man sending me a request to heal a man's leprosy? Let's think about this he's looking for a reason to start a fight with me!"

Mark 10:27

Jesus looked at them intently and said, "For humans it's impossible, but not for God. All things are possible for God."

Psalm 9:19

Rise up, LORD, do not let man prevail! The nations will be judged in your presence.

Romans 9:20

On the contrary, who are you mere man that you are to talk back to God? Can an object that was molded say to the one who molded it, "Why did you make me like this?"

Galatians 1:1

From: Paul an apostle not sent from men or by a man, but by Jesus the Messiah, and God the Father, who raised him from the dead

2 Samuel 7:19

"Who am I, Lord GOD, and what is my family, that you have brought me to this? And this is still a small thing to you, Lord GOD you also have spoken about the future of your servant's house, and this is the charter for mankind, O Lord GOD!

Joel 2:28

"Then it will come about at a later time that I will pour out my Spirit on every person. Your sons and your daughters will prophesy. Your elderly people will dream dreams, and your young people will see visions.
